    Nokia Dbox2 - Not saving channels

    Hello All,

    Sorry if this info is already somewhere on this site but I can't find it hence the new thread.

    I recently upgraded (via FTP) a friends box to the latest image from Lincast (SP?). It worked great for a day but since then nothing. Everytime we switch it off & then back on again the box boots fine but everything has gone, channels, bouquet, etc. I've since tried to re-flash it but we still have the same problem. I've even tried using IFA & a cross-over cable but again no joy.

    I also tried Commando 10 but I'm not sure if I should be doing anything else.

          If an image is not saving settings or saving channels after a scan, it's gone into read-only mode.

          You need to reflash the image before it will save.
